Congresswoman Yassamin Ansari, who represents Arizona’s 3rd congressional district, recently shared a series of posts on her social media accounts covering a range of topics from personal reflections to legislative initiatives and community events.

On October 10, 2025, Ansari made a pointed remark about another user, posting: “.@StephenM — the smallest man who ever lived. (Not physically. Emotionally).”

Later that same day, she addressed mental health awareness on World Mental Health Day. In her post dated October 10, 2025, Ansari wrote: “Today is #WorldMentalHealthDay — and none of us are immune. I’ve dealt with anxiety myself, and I know how hard it can be to find support when you need it. That’s why I joined @RepBonnie to introduce the Mental Health Emergency Package—three bills that strengthen crisis”

On October 11, 2025, Ansari highlighted upcoming community events in honor of Indigenous Peoples’ Day. She posted: “Celebrating Native heritage all weekend ahead of #IndigenousPeoplesDay on Monday — from the Downtown Phoenix Night Market to Native Health’s Open House and Health Fair. See what’s going on in #AZ03 “

Yassamin Ansari was elected to Congress in 2024 after defeating Jeff Zink by a significant margin—receiving nearly 71% of the vote compared to Zink’s approximately 27%. As a representative for Arizona’s 3rd district, she has focused on both legislative efforts such as mental health reform and engagement with local cultural celebrations.
